  • Trustworthiness is the cornerstone of any enduring business relationship. An esteemed welding electrodes manufacturer invests in building trust through transparent business practices, comprehensive customer support, and reliable delivery schedules. Third-party endorsements, customer testimonials, and case studies work to cement a manufacturer’s credibility. A trustworthy manufacturer prioritizes client satisfaction and offers post-sales support, ranging from technical assistance to weld procedure specification development, ensuring clients receive holistic service.
